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Tue November 4, 2008 12:02 PM UTC
Guys,
everywhere i look i see brilliant reviews for the super 8 motel at airport south. im heading with a few friends into town for sxsw in March and was considering booking it for the five nights. Is this a good idea, is it easy to get into town from here, or is there a better area to try and get a hotel? the rates here are excellent and if it only means a short taxi ride each day we were thinking about taking the plunge.
any help much appreciated!

Re: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Tue November 4, 2008 02:35 PM UTC
If you're willing to take a taxi every day, then it wouldn't be a problem, but I hope you realize that that would be at least $50 round-trip.
It's a very new property, it looks really nice, and I like Super 8s. There's a Super 8 on I-35 right at 12th that I've stayed at before that was awesome, especially for its location, but it's probably very costly for those dates.

Re: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Tue November 4, 2008 07:58 PM UTC
It is 4-5 miles from Downtown, but it will run you about $20 one-way when you factor in the traffic waiting times (which there is a ton of during SxSW, thus only exacerbating the already terrible Austin traffic).
If you cross 71 there's a bus that picks up on Oltorf, and you can take that and transfer to another bus to go Downtown. That will cost $1 per person one-way, but who knows how long it will take or how far you'll have to walk. Buses also stop fairly early. Capitol Metro, in my experience, is a really good system though. Maybe you could take a bus in and take a taxi back out.

Re: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Thu November 6, 2008 02:09 AM UTC
Greetings from Austin. Yes, without a car the taxi fare could add up for that location. Like the other person suggested, you could take the bus one way to save you some cost. Since that hotel has a free airport shuttle, you could see if they can drop you off at the airport everyday and take the express airport flyer bus directly to downtown from the airport. This may be a bit time consuming, but it is an option. You can see the airport flyer schedule here: for downtown you would want to get off on congress and 7th. Then take the taxi back for about $20 or so
http://www.capmetro.org/riding/schedules.asp?f1=100
The other person is correct that the Super8 on 12th street will be much closer to the events for SXSW, but many of the hotels sell out early for SXSW so it is best to book as soon as possible.

Re: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Thu November 6, 2008 01:15 PM UTC
You can get a taxi fare estimator by going to this yellow cab austin link http://www.yellowcabaustin.com/fare_info.html to get an idea of the price of a taxi from the different hotels you might select.
The closest location to all the SXSW action will be downtown, but those will be the pricier hotels (but you won't need a car or taxi, you can walk), then other locations to consider are those near UT/University where you should be able to get a bus or dillo (www.capmetro.org) to downtown pretty easily or a cheaper taxi fare, then other locations to consider would be south IH-35 around Oltorf, which will be closer but you will need some sort of transportation.

Re: Super 8 airport south for sxsw Posted: Fri November 21, 2008 03:26 PM UTC
We flew down from Dallas last year and had a really good experience. We stayed at the Extended Stay suites on 6th and Guadalupe. I'd really recommend staying downtown if you can. Cab fare will add up as the earlier posts indicated. If you stay downtown you can walk or take the bus.
To get from the airport, we had a car service waiting on us. www.alpharide.com
It was about $10 more than a cab, but they were there in the baggage claim even thought our flight was delayed and we scheduled a return trip when we left. Trying to get a cab during SXSW is not easy. Think about it - tens of thousands of extra people descend upon Austin that week.
Also, check airfare into/out of San Antonio just as a back-up if flights aren't available or are really expensive from your city.
